Seems all of Titanium Mods from Ukraine (ala Art of Exhale) other than their genesis types, have an elevated center post for air draw, with m most having an air hole at the bottom or side of the base.

These are my favorite RDA and RDA tanks.
The Gryphon is a killer dripper that holds up to a mil and doesn't leak.
The Achilles has a big juice well and 3 posts.
The Big Ben has a drip mode.
Prometey 2 can be done drip mode but with the filler its the shnitzzz; extends the amount of juice.

I get the best draw and flavor from these bar none, and i think its the design of an elevated air post, coil and wick which allows for lots of juice for the wick to draw from.

if you overfill the air hole will get flooded so you get used to how much to drip... i also tilt when dripping so the juice doesn't go straight to the center air post.

The Troy X does not taste that great in filler mode. It tastes great in drip mode - However, if juice gets down the airhole it will sit in bottom chamber and leak out the screw of hybrid connection. Hits much better in hybrid connection - dont care at all for 510 connection Finish could be better. Hence I would not recommend that. I'm glad this was a gift and I didnt pay for it

Prometey and Achilles - recommend without hesitation. Easiest of all to setup - excellent flavor and vapor - extremely well made - all titanium. Worth the price - I have 4 Prometeys and 1 Achilles

Spheroid? not quite... there are some notable differences, and although i don't have my Magma yet, i feel the Troy X is over-designed, and doesn't match up to the Ukraine Ti products. Imo its only in my possession because of the under-coil air and i'd use it, yes, if I didn't have better.
The Achilles Ti is awesome, although not D/T-fill friendly in my experience. It is easy to take to top cap upper section off, look in and refill a good ml and half or close to 2 ml. of juice; its worth it too. It creates great vapor and pretty much unmatchable flavor.

1.3 to 1.8 ohms is perfect for this RDA. I wouldn't recommend going under .5 ohms with it.
